Biography

Dr. Noor Hussain Mugheri is a committed academic and researcher with a distinguished career in engineering education. He earned his Bachelor's degree with First Division from Quaid-e-Awam University of Engineering, Science and Technology (QUEST), Nawabshah in 2003. He went on to complete his Master’s degree from Mehran University of Engineering and Technology (MUET), Jamshoro in 2007, further deepening his expertise in his field. Dr. Mugheri began his teaching career as a Lecturer at QUEST, Nawabshah in 2004. His dedication and contributions to academia led to his promotion to Assistant Professor (BPS-19) in 2012. Over the years, he has supervised more than 30 undergraduate student groups in their final-year thesis and projects, and he also teaches various subjects at the master’s level, helping shape the next generation of engineers and researchers. In 2022, he earned his Ph.D. from QUEST, Nawabshah, achieving a significant academic milestone. His research has resulted in the publication of more than 20 research papers in national and international journals, reflecting his active engagement in scholarly work and contribution to the advancement of knowledge in his field. Dr. Mugheri has also participated in various faculty development programmes and academic workshops held in Islamabad, Karachi, and at several universities across Pakistan. These engagements have strengthened his teaching methodologies, research capacity, and professional network. With over two decades of experience in higher education, Dr. Mugheri continues to contribute meaningfully through teaching, research, and academic service.
